What is the function of a ‘Compiler’s linker’?

ATranslates high-level code
BDetects syntax errors
COptimizes performance
DCombines object files into an executable

Explanation

• After compilation, source code is converted into object code.
• The linker joins these object files and library files into a final runnable program.
• It resolves external references.
